Kocher Thyroid Retractor (Blade Length x Blade Width: 20 x 13mm) (215.9mm)
The Kocher Thyroid Retractor is a surgical instrument used to retract the thyroid gland during thyroid surgery. It consists of a curved blade with two blunt ends, and a ratchet handle for easy adjustment. The blade is typically 20 x 13mm, and the overall length of the instrument is 215.9mm. The Kocher Thyroid Retractor is used to expose the thyroid gland, allowing the surgeon to access the gland and perform the necessary surgical procedures.
